How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Corn Hill?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Corn Hill Studio Apartments | $1,303 | $849 | $1,955 |
| Corn Hill 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,768 | $830 | $3,394 |
| Corn Hill 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,238 | $1,285 | $4,000 |
| Corn Hill 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,350 | $2,100 | $5,950 |
| Corn Hill 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,068 | $850 | $3,400 |
How much does it cost to rent a home in Corn Hill?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 2 Bedroom Homes | $2,250 | $2,250 | $2,250 |
| 3 Bedroom Homes | $2,983 | $2,500 | $3,300 |
